Payments include consulting fees, speaking honoraria, food & beverage, travel, research support, and ownership interests from drug and medical device manufacturers. Disclosure is required by the federal Physician Payments Sunshine Act. These payments do not necessarily indicate conflicts of interest. National median: $338 across 136 000 tracked providers.

Tiers — Low: under $500 · Moderate: $500-5 000 · High: $5 000-25 000 · Very High: $25 000+. Source: CMS Open Payments 2024, attributed to Kellie C Bishop's NPI.

Psychiatrists are physicians who diagnose and treat mental health conditions including depression, anxiety disorders, bipolar disorder, schizophrenia, PTSD, and substance use disorders. They can prescribe medications and provide psychotherapy.
